To ensure that the frames come from BRO-22 you may additionally use the gr satellites block Check Hex String.


In case the frames start with 0x836780.

Today, I’ve got reply from a STARS-X project team member regarding STARS-X and TCU-100.

STARS-X transmits only on non amateur radio S band frequencies and does not carry TCU-100 as a child satellite.
